How To Fish In Nier Replicant
You will need some bait while fishing.
  • First, you have to find a suitable water body that has several fish.
  • Now, stand on a platform or along the shore of the water body.
  • Press ‘Circle’ on PlayStation or ‘B’ on XBOX and select the bait of your choice.
  • Your character will cast the line automatically.
  • For the fish to get a proper bite, wait till the bobbing float goes underwater.
  • This is the perfect time to pull back your fishing rod.
  • You will have to pull the fishing rod in the opposite direction of the fish. For eg., if the fish is moving to the top left, pull your analog stick to the bottom right.
  • A health bar indicating the fish’s health will appear below.
  • Keep at it till the bar completely depletes.
  • After this, your character will pull the fish out of the water and you will have caught a fish.

How to use bait while Fishing

You will have to purchase bait for fishing in Nier Replicant. You can find this bait in a shop in the Seafront Map market. The shop can be identified by its display of fishing wares. You will be able to choose between 5 different types of bait in this shop, namely:

  • Lure
  • Lugworms
  • Earthworms
  • Sardines
  • Carp

Types of Fishes in Nier Replicant and their locations

Name Location Bait needed Value
Black Bass Home Village, next to the Waterwheel Lure 1500 Gold
Blowfish Seafront Pier Lugworm 500 Gold
Blue Marlin Seafront Pier Sardine 1900 Gold
Bream Seafront Pier Lure 750 Gold
Carp Home Village, next to the Waterwheel Earthworm 100 Gold
Dunkleosteus Seafront Pier Sardine 12,500 Gold
Giant Catfish Eastern Road pond Earthworm 2250 Gold
Hyneria Desert, next to the Fast Travel boat Sardine

 

6000 Gold
Rainbow Trout Seafront Pier area and Nothern Plains Lure or Earthworms 600 Gold
Rhizodont Desert, next to the Fast Travel boat Sardine

 

15,000 Gold
Royal Fish Eastern Road pond Earthworm 4000 Gold
Sandfish Desert, next to the Fast Travel boat Lure 2500 Gold

 

Sardine Seafront Beach Lugworm

 

125 Gold
Shaman Fish

 

Seafront Beach Lure 60 Gold
Shark Seafront Pier Sardine 1250 Gold

Once you catch all the types of fish available you will get the ‘A Round by the Pound’ trophy. To view all the fishes you have captured go to Grimoire Weiss menu > Notes > Fishing Records.

Junk items you can get while fishing in Nier Replicant

The ocean is full of trash. Not a surprising discovery now is it. The junk you find from water bodies in Nier Replicant is actually pretty useful. You can use these junk items to level and upgrade your weapons in the game.

Name Location Bait needed
Empty Can Seafront Earthworms
Rusty Bucket Seafront Pier Earthworms
Aquatic Plant Seafront Pier Earthworms
Rusted Clump Northern Plains and the Desert Sardines or Carp
